Blade Effectiveness
When choosing an onion chopper, the blades matter a lot. Sharp, good-quality blades cut onions neatly. This helps keep the onions from releasing too much of the smelly fumes that make your eyes tear up. More blades in the chopper can make the slices more even. Even slices mean less jagged cuts, which can send out more vapors.
Blades made from strong stainless steel stay sharp longer. That means your cuts stay smooth and don’t irritate your eyes. Some choppers have special designs or coatings on the blades. These can help redirect vapors away from your face.
Safety guards don’t stop tears directly, but they can control how the onions are sliced. This may help keep fumes from reaching your eyes.
The best blades are sharp, strong, and make even slices. This can help reduce tears and make chopping easier and faster.

Power Source Options
Your onion chopper gets power from different sources, and that can change how easy it is to use.
Battery-powered choppers run on four AA batteries. They are cordless, so you don’t have to worry about cords. This is good if your kitchen is small or cluttered. Just remember, batteries will run out and need replacing over time.
Electric choppers plug into an outlet. They stay on as long as they are plugged in. This makes them good for chopping a lot of onions or vegetables. But, they have cords that can get in the way. Sometimes, cords can cause tripping accidents.
Manual choppers do not need power at all. You use your hand to chop. They are small and easy to carry around. However, chopping with your hand can get tiring if you have a lot to cut.
Choosing the right power source depends on how you cook. If you want quick, cordless chopping, batteries are good. If you cook for many people, electric might work better. If you only chop occasionally, manual can be enough. Think about your kitchen space and how much you chop to pick the best option.

Ease of Cleaning
Cleaning your onion chopper is quick and simple when you choose the right one. Look for models that have parts you can put in the dishwasher. These parts rinse clean easily and save you time. Removable blades and pieces that can be washed separately let you clean every part thoroughly. Pick a chopper without many little corners or hard-to-reach spots. These spots can trap dirt and onion juice. Some choppers come with cleaning tools like brushes or forks. These tools make washing easier and faster. Choose a chopper with smooth, non-stick surfaces. They wipe clean easily and don’t stain. Keeping your chopper clean makes it work well and lasts longer. A clean chopper makes chopping onions easier and more fun.
